What is erectile dysfunction impotence?
Erectile dysfunction impotence is not a question of either the man can get an erection or he can’t. There are many degrees of erectile dysfunction, just as there are many reasons why it occurs.
It can cover being able to get an erection, make penetration, but having difficulty maintaining it to complete intercourse.
It can also be being able to get an erection, but not hard enough to be useful.
It can occur after prostate surgery or as a result of peyronie’s disease.
It could also be that the problems occur in certain situations. For example, it can be only with a partner, but always fully functional alone.
Erectile dysfunction impotence can therefore have both physical and psychological causes. They can also occur in combination, where they reinforce each other and reduce erection.
In general, the incidence of erectile dysfunction impotence will increase throughout life as age has an impact on the function of the body and thus the penis.

What are common causes of erectile dysfunction throughout life?
Erectile dysfunction can affect men of all ages and the causes are often complex. It can be a mix of physical, hormonal and psychological factors. It’s a common misconception that it’s primarily about age.
In reality, many other elements come into play, such as lifestyle, stress levels, health conditions and hormonal balance. All of these factors, individually or in combination, can affect the ability to achieve and maintain a satisfactory erection.
Impotence erectile dysfunction in younger men (20-40 years)
In younger men, erectile dysfunction is often caused by a combination of psychological influences and lifestyle-related habits. Pressure from studies, work or relationships can create performance anxiety and affect confidence in bed.
The mental aspect therefore plays a major role. In addition, overuse of alcohol, drugs or performance enhancers such as steroids can have a negative effect on erectile function. However, if problems persist, you should always investigate whether there could be an underlying physical cause.
Erectile dysfunction impotence inmiddle-aged men (40-60 years)
During this stage of life, physical health problems are more common. Chronic conditions such as type 2 diabetes, high blood pressure and cardiovascular disease can impair blood flow to the penis, making erection more difficult.
In addition, certain medications that you may be taking for these conditions can cause side effects that interfere with sexual function. Diet, exercise, sleep and stress levels also play an important role in the overall assessment.
Erectile dysfunction impotence in older men (60+ years)
In men over 60, erectile dysfunction is more likely to be caused by long-term illnesses, medication use or age-related changes in the body. Heart disease, diabetes and neurological disorders – for example, as a result of stroke or surgery – can have a significant impact.
In addition, many experience a gradual change in hormonal balance, which can also play a role. For many, there is also a mental dimension where changes in the body affect self-image and sexual confidence.

Why does reduced blood flow to the penis cause erectile dysfunction and impotence?
For an erection to occur and be maintained, it requires a fine-tuned interplay between nerve signals, blood vessels, hormones and psychological mechanisms.
The most common physiological cause of erectile impotence is reduced blood flow to the penis. A condition known as vascular erectile dysfunction.
To achieve a satisfactory and lasting erection, it is crucial that the blood supply to the cavernous bodies of the penis is sufficient. If the blood does not flow freely, the erection will either be weak or not happen at all.
Lifestyle impact on impotence erectile dysfunction
A number of lifestyle factors, known as KRAM factors, have a major impact on vascular health:
Diet: A high intake of sugar, processed foods and saturated fatty acids increases the risk of atherosclerosis. When blood vessels slowly become clogged, including those supplying the penis, the chances of erectile dysfunction and impotence increase
Smoking: Nicotine damages the function of blood vessels and reduces the ability of blood to reach peripheral areas, including the penis. Get help to quit smoking
Alcohol: Overconsumption of alcohol can negatively affect both the central nervous system and hormone balance, which can impair erectile function. Get help to reduce alcohol consumption
Exercise: A sedentary lifestyle without regular physical activity can lead to reduced blood circulation, increased risk of obesity and the development of diseases such as type 2 diabetes. Factors that can have a direct impact on sexual function. Unfortunately, this is a common problem in Denmark in relation to erectile dysfunction and impotence.

What are the psychological causes of erectile impotence?
Mental factors that often cause erectile dysfunction can be many. Here are just a few of the most common ones seen in the clinic.
Stress and especially performance anxiety are among the most common psychological causes. When you feel under pressure, the body’s stress response is activated. This leads to increased production of cortisol and adrenaline, hormones that inhibit blood flow to the penis leading to erectile impotence.
Depression can also be a key cause. It reduces sex drive and disrupts the signals the brain sends to the body during arousal, and many antidepressants and beta-blockers can make the problem worse. Some men experience problems shortly after starting the medication.
Previous bad sexual experiences and low self-esteem often play a role. Shame and fear of disappointing a partner creates tension. This can lead to a negative spiral where worries prevent enjoyment and relaxation during sex.
Relationship issues can also present challenges. A lack of closeness and emotional connection often affects sexuality. Unresolved conflicts and poor communication can create distance – both emotionally and physically – and cause erectile dysfunction.

FAQ about erectile dysfunction impotence
Why is it important to take erectile dysfunction impotence seriously?
Erectile dysfunction impotence is not only a sexual disorder, but also a marker of one’s overall health.
Many men will experience erectile dysfunction many years before they are diagnosed with cardiovascular disease or diabetes, making it an important warning that should be fully investigated.
The biggest link between erectile dysfunction impotence and overall health is found in the function of the heart and blood vessels. It is often a sign of endothelial dysfunction – a condition where blood vessels lose their ability to dilate properly. This is one of the first signs of cardiovascular disease and can indicate an increased risk of heart attack and stroke.
Research shows that men with erectile dysfunction have a 1.25 to 1.5 times higher risk of developing cardiovascular disease compared to men without impotence. Studies also show that a large proportion of men with erectile dysfunction have undetected atherosclerosis, which increases the risk of life-threatening heart problems.
Why do you get erectile dysfunction after prostate cancer surgery?
After prostate cancer surgery, we often see erectile dysfunction is a common side effect. The reason for this is that the nerve tissue around the prostate is often damaged, even if nerve-preserving surgery is performed.
At the same time, scar tissue can develop, which can affect the elasticity of the pelvic floor. And in the worst case scenario, in addition to erectile dysfunction, there may be curvature of the penis and problems retaining water. (incontinence)
Can erectile dysfunction after prostate surgery be treated?
To minimize and potentially avoid these problems, it is important to start treatment and training soon after surgery. Ideally within the first 6 months for the best chance of success.
Here, shockwave therapy and EMTT can play a crucial role in restoring erectile function and continence in the first year after surgery. This treatment can often be combined with medication or injections to optimize results and help you maintain satisfactory sexual function.
The clinic’s experience with erectile dysfunction after prostate surgery
In my experience, the biggest improvements are seen in those who start treatment soon after surgery, which increases the chances of regaining good erectile ability and function.
Shockwave therapy has now also been introduced at Odense University Hospital, where, as in my clinic, they have observed an increased effect on nerve tissue regeneration. They have started treatment as early as three weeks after surgery, provided that all cancerous tissue has been removed.
Although early treatment gives the best results, I also see positive effects in clients who start treatment several years after their surgery, but this will require a more specialized course.
What physical elements can help reduce erectile dysfunction?
The importance of diet
An unhealthy diet can contribute to inflammation and oxidative stress, both of which damage blood vessels. Studies show that a Mediterranean diet rich in fruits, vegetables, whole grains, fish and healthy fats can significantly improve erectile function. Men who follow a Mediterranean diet have a lower incidence of erectile dysfunction and improved blood flow.
Physical activity
Exercise is one of the most effective ways to improve erectile dysfunction. Regular physical activity strengthens the heart, improves blood circulation and reduces inflammation. Studies show that men who exercise 160 minutes a week for six months experience a significant improvement in their erection performance. Exercise should include both cardio (running, cycling) and strength training.
The importance of sleep
Sleep disorders such as sleep apnea and chronic sleep deprivation are strongly associated with erectile dysfunction. Sleep regulates hormones in the body that are essential for sexual function. One study showed that men with obstructive sleep apnea are twice as likely to develop erectile dysfunction as men without. Good sleep hygiene and treatment of sleep disorders can therefore be an important part of the treatment of erectile dysfunction.
Stress levels and erectile dysfunction impotence
Chronic stress and anxiety negatively affect both hormone balance and blood circulation. Mindfulness, meditation and psychotherapy have been shown to be effective in reducing stress and improving sexual function. One study showed that men with erectile dysfunction who participated in a stress management program experienced significantly lower stress levels and better erection performance compared to those who only took medication.
